Output 10928f728f3669489a74260410c70db001a3e2d09f18658dfacd2b72701d5452:7

value
354064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2b7b6b8ddd69e804bae8f2db7a65a1381c8c1b OP_EQUAL
address
34Fxw73MpJu2WgxcfjqrJ4e73hVqpovfqe
transaction
10928f728f3669489a74260410c70db001a3e2d09f18658dfacd2b72701d5452
spent
true